Pkcs11Interop  4.0.0
Public Member Functions | Public Attributes | List of all members
Net.Pkcs11Interop.LowLevelAPI81.CK_ATTRIBUTE_CLASS Class Reference

Defines the type, value, and length of an attribute. This class can be used with Silverlight 5 version of Marshal.PtrToStructure(IntPtr, object) which does not support value types (structs). More...

Public Member Functions

void ToCkAttributeStruct (ref CK_ATTRIBUTE ckAttribute)
 Copies instance members to CK_ATTRIBUTE struct More...
 

Public Attributes

ulong type
 The attribute type More...
 
IntPtr value
 Pointer to the value of the attribute More...
 
ulong valueLen
 Length in bytes of the value More...
 

Detailed Description

Defines the type, value, and length of an attribute. This class can be used with Silverlight 5 version of Marshal.PtrToStructure(IntPtr, object) which does not support value types (structs).

Member Function Documentation

void Net.Pkcs11Interop.LowLevelAPI81.CK_ATTRIBUTE_CLASS.ToCkAttributeStruct ( ref CK_ATTRIBUTE  ckAttribute)

Copies instance members to CK_ATTRIBUTE struct

Parameters
ckAttributeDestination CK_ATTRIBUTE struct

Member Data Documentation

ulong Net.Pkcs11Interop.LowLevelAPI81.CK_ATTRIBUTE_CLASS.type

The attribute type

IntPtr Net.Pkcs11Interop.LowLevelAPI81.CK_ATTRIBUTE_CLASS.value

Pointer to the value of the attribute

ulong Net.Pkcs11Interop.LowLevelAPI81.CK_ATTRIBUTE_CLASS.valueLen

Length in bytes of the value


The documentation for this class was generated from the following file: